Product Description

The SMITH-BLAIR Bolted Coupling is a flanged ductile iron coupling body designed for vibration movement, with a 2-inch nominal pipe size on fitting side A. It features female flanges on both sides, steel bolts, and a maximum operating pressure of 250 psi.

Frequently Asked Questions

What is a SMITH-BLAIR bolted coupling used for?

A SMITH-BLAIR bolted coupling connects pipes in industrial systems where vibration movement must be accommodated. It joins flanged pipe ends with a ductile iron body and steel bolts, rated for 250 psi, making it suitable for pumps, compressors, and rotating equipment in plant piping.

What are the specifications of the SMITH-BLAIR 46102340285000 coupling?

This SMITH-BLAIR coupling has a 2-inch nominal pipe size on fitting side A, female flanges on both sides, a ductile iron body with epoxy coating, steel bolts, and a maximum operating pressure of 250 psi. It is designed specifically for vibration movement in piping systems.

How to install a SMITH-BLAIR bolted coupling for vibration?

Align the flanged pipe ends, insert the coupling body, and tighten the steel bolts evenly to the manufacturer's torque specification. Ensure the coupling is centered on the pipe gap to allow for vibration movement. Use proper gaskets between flanges and verify the 250 psi rating is not exceeded.
